It comes from GeoExt.data.PrintProvider and can occur if you are using a layer 
class for which there is no known encoder.
Look through the encoders section at the end of the PrintProvider.js file and 
see if you are using an unsupported layer type and if you can modify the layer 
type you are using to get properly encoded by one of the encoders.

Hi everybody!

I've got a little problem to print layers legend. My code is similar to  
the one used for this example:  
http://api.geoext.org/1.0/examples/print-page.html

Firebug points this error out to me: 'encFn is undefined' for the line 279  
in the 'GeoExt.js' file.

I'm working with the GeoServer mapFish plugin. I don't know if the problem  
comes from this or from my GeoExt code, or even from my yaml file.

Does anyone know this issue?
